Understanding the Importance of Defining Duties
The significance of outlining job duties cannot be overstated. Clear duty descriptions not only ensure legal compliance but also enhance employee performance and satisfaction. By delineating the expectations from the outset, both employers and employees can enjoy a transparent work environment.
Key aspects include:
- Legal and organizational adherence
- Performance benchmarks
- Role clarity
These factors contribute to a productive work atmosphere and can significantly reduce workplace conflicts.

Healthcare Professionals
Healthcare workers are the backbone of public health and wellness. Their duties are multifaceted and require both technical knowledge and empathetic patient care. Key responsibilities include:
- Diagnosing and treating patients
- Maintaining patient records
- Educating patients about health management
- Emergency response

Educators
Educators play a crucial role in shaping future generations. Their responsibilities extend beyond teaching basic curricula and involve:
- Preparing lesson plans
- Evaluating student performance
- Managing classroom environments
- Engaging in continuous professional development

IT Specialists
In the digital age, IT specialists are indispensable. They ensure that technology infrastructure functions smoothly and securely. Primary duties include:
- System installation and maintenance
- Cybersecurity management
- Troubleshooting technical issues
- Supporting end-users

FAQs on Duties in Professions
1. Why is it important to outline job duties?
– It ensures legal compliance and enhances job clarity.
2. How often should job duties be reviewed?
– Regular reviews, ideally annually, to ensure they remain relevant and accurate.
3. What are the consequences of unclear job duties?
– This can lead to misunderstandings, lower productivity, and increased employee turnover.
4. Can an employee refuse duties not in their job description?
– Employees should discuss concerns with HR, as duties should align with contractual obligations.
5. How are duties established within a company?
– Through job analyses that assess the roles, responsibilities, and required qualifications.
